River’s ‘Inappropriate’ is an alluring ode to renewal

An ending is not the end. It’s just the beginning of something else. Often just a smooth transition, sometimes a painful quick cut. That’s basically what the debut song of the Hamburg based, California-bred duo River is about. “It’s about not letting yourself get dragged down only because life doesn’t play by your rules.” And even if it is not always true that everything new is better than the old, or that letting go (whatever it is) is sometimes wreckful and painful, it is often a liberation and the feeling of being in the flow of life. And this means constant change. That’s the way things are.

While ‘Inappropriate’ is an extremely well-composed song that covers you like a warm blanket we also could not have imagined a better video here. Directed by Jarred Figgins this is a small masterpiece of sound and visual. The camera swings over the coastal landscape, Emma’s ash blonde hair blows in the wind, and the scences of driving somewhere lets you enjoy the feeling of “the moment”. Maybe just the right thing to see the opportunity in an ending after all. As they explain: “This song is like traveling back in time to when we were still kids living each day to the fullest, not a care in the world. Not taking life and ourselves too seriously can be a lot harder than expected but with just the right bit of distance it’s a lot less drama than you think.”
